Description

we met the food and beverage manager Augusto at a beer event and he told us to come by for a tour of the new hostel (2 months old). we did and it’s beautiful. awesome art and murals, amazing interior design, great spaces to relax, full common kitchen, library, beautiful yoga room, cinema with projector and netflix, food and bar, awesome work room with great wifi (25 S a day) to work on your computer... not sure if they let people camp in their parking area (big enough for one or two vehicles and has height and width limit for sure) but we asked and they let us for the price of a dorm. they are all super nice so definitely worth a stop by and ask them if you are interested in anything they offer. we also parked for a day on the street in front with no issues. hose water from the garden.

Super clean, very hot water with excellent pressure, tasty breakfasts, friendly staff. We came here for some much needed R&R after 9 days of motorcycling on the east side of the mountains. We meant to stay for 2 nights and ended up staying for 4. Totally worth the extra money we normally spend on housing. 50$ usd a day but hey 🤷🏼‍♀️ sometimes you need to treat yo self 👌🪩has a big garage in the back where we stored our motorcycles!

we reached out to euroinka campground about staying there with our van, they were under construction but recommended this place. looked nice but unfortunately they have an archway at around 240cm so we couldn't fit.

Wouldn't recommend to be honest. It's undoubtedly very beautiful (though cold!) but they hide costs on booking.com (10% service charge which was completely non negotiable) on top of a pricey room and when we tried to query it, could not have been less helpful/flexible. Wouldn't allow us to cancel without paying full price of room. Also had a chat with a local guy who was flagging that they're having a pretty crap impact on local businesses, so with all that in mind I'd suggest spending elsewhere!

Really nice place to stay. A bit upscale and pricey but also a bit luxurious and a place to breath. Payed 150 soles for a night in private room with everything you need. Good parking in the front.
